Typification of the Linnaean name Crepis vesicaria (Compositae: Cichorieae) revisited
P. Pablo Ferrer‐Gallego
Abstract:The typification of the Linnaean name Crepis vesicaria (Compositae: Cichorieae) is revised. This name had previously been “lectotypified” by Babcock in 1947 on a specimen kept in LINN (Herb. Linnaeus No. 955.3). However, Linnaeus cited in the protologue a specimen from the Joachim Burser Herbarium, currently preserved at UPS‐BURSER (Herb. Burser VI: 70).
